Sacred 3 vs V Rising: which should you buy?

For Filipino buyers, the choice between Sacred 3 and V Rising boils down to platform availability, hardware requirements, and co-op preferences. Sacred 3 is an older isometric action RPG with a low Metacritic score of 57/100 and a community rating of 2.7/5. It supports single-player, multiplayer, online and local co-op, and even split-screen, making it a decent pick for couch co-op on PC, PlayStation, or Xbox. Its minimum specs are very low (2GB RAM, GT 610), so it runs on older PCs. However, it's critically panned and has only 5 hours average playtime. In contrast, V Rising is a 2024 action-adventure MMO-lite with a strong community rating of 3.7/5. It requires a 64-bit OS, 12GB RAM, and at least a GTX 750 Ti, so it demands a modern gaming PC. It is only available on Steam and offers online co-op but no local split-screen. Average playtime is 7 hours. If you have a capable PC and want a fresh, well-received game with friends online, V Rising is the clear winner. If you have an older PC or console and prioritize local co-op, Sacred 3 is an option but expect mediocre quality. No pricing data is available, but Sacred 3 is likely cheaper due to age. For most Filipino gamers with modern hardware, V Rising offers better value and enjoyment.

Which game has better community reception?

V Rising has a higher community rating of 3.7/5 based on 175 ratings, while Sacred 3 has 2.7/5 from 141 ratings. V Rising is better received.

Which game supports local co-op and split-screen?

Only Sacred 3 supports local co-op and split-screen. V Rising does not have local co-op or split-screen; it only offers online co-op.

Which game can run on a low-end PC?

Sacred 3 has very low minimum requirements (2GB RAM, GT 610), so it runs on older PCs. V Rising requires 12GB RAM and a GTX 750 Ti, demanding a modern gaming PC.
